EUVDB-ID: #VU49115
Risk: High
CVSSv4.0: 8.1 [C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:L/AT:N/PR:N/UI:N/VC:H/VI:H/VA:H/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:U/U:Amber]
CVE-ID: CVE-2020-29492
CWE-ID:
CWE-16 - Configuration
Exploit availability: No
DescriptionThe vulnerability allows a remote attacker to compromise the affected system.
The vulnerability exists due to insecure default configuration. A remote non-authenticated attacker can modify configuration of any target specific station.
MitigationInstall updates from vendor's website.
Vulnerable software versionsDell Wyse ThinOS: 8.3.0 - 8.6_511

EUVDB-ID: #VU49116
Risk: High
CVSSv4.0: 8.1 [CVSS:4.0/AV:N/AC:L/AT:N/PR:N/UI:N/VC:H/VI:H/VA:H/SC:N/SI:N/SA:N/E:U/U:Amber]
CVE-ID: CVE-2020-29491
CWE-ID:
CWE-16 - Configuration
Exploit availability: No
DescriptionThe vulnerability allows a remote attacker to compromise the affected system.
The vulnerability exists due to insecure default configuration. A remote non-authenticated attacker can gain access to sensitive information and compromise affected thin clients. MitigationInstall updates from vendor's website.
Vulnerable software versionsDell Wyse ThinOS: 8.6_019 - 8.6_511
